Sample rate changes and set up.

The quickest way to change the way your Saffire pro is set up is to load the preset sessions files. These session files can be found on the installer CD along with a PDF explaining the function of each session preset. Both the session files and the PDF Guide can be copied onto your computer hard drive.

These files can be editied, renamed, and saved for when you need quick access to a particular setup.
